Differences between Mitosis and MeiosisCurrent LectureThree fundamental events in cell division:Copying of genetics material Replication- In both mitosis and meiosis Equally dividing of genetics material- Mitosis and Meiosis 1&2Dividing of cell* Know which part of cell undertakes a type of cell division? What is the result?Mitosis- Happens in somatic cells: to increase cell number or to replace dead cells- G1SG2 ProphaseMetaphaseAnaphaseMeiosis- Created gametes for sexual reproduction- Meiosis also has interphase G1-S-G2- Meiosis 1 Chromosome number reduce in half, but amount of DNA molecules are thesame as another cell- Meiosis 2 Both chromosome number and DNA molecules reduce in half- Homologs chromosome chromosomes that have same gene trait from each parent in same location on chromosome (ex. Hair color, or hand size)- Four daughter cells- Prophase 1 events don’t happen in MitosisMajor differences- Cell type- Chromosome number- VariationYou are expected to be able to:- Identify type of cell division and stages of cell divisionWhere are the cells that could be under mitosis?Where are the cells that could be under meiosis?- Stamen and Ovary of a plant- Ovary (Oogonia cell) and Testis (Spermatogonia cell) of a humanImportant:Mitosis- Type of cell Somatic cells- Mitosis produces genetically identical cells- All the somatic cells of an individual have identical genetic materialMeiosis- Cell typeso Microsporocyteo Magasporocyteo Spermatogoniao Oogonia- Meiosis produces 4 different gametes with half of the chromosome number of the mother cells, enhances genetic
